Features
- Synthesizes DNA at extremely high temperatures
- Generates high yields with minimal amounts of enzyme and little optimization
- Possesses increased sensitivity and is suitable for a wide range of applications
- Amplifies fragments of up to 5 kb with a half-life of 45 minutes at 95°C
- Leaves ´A´ overhangs
Product Details
TaqNova DNA Polymerase and TaqNova Polymerase UCP are a 94 kDa recombinant, thermostable Taq DNA polymerase isolated from Thermus aquaticus. It is recommended for a wide range of applications that require DNA synthesis at extremely high temperatures. It is a universal, easy-to-use DNA polymerase that works rapidly and effectively in various PCR conditions.
Both enzymes catalyze DNA synthesis in a 5’→3’ direction. It shows no 3’→ 5’ exonuclease activity but has 5’→ 3’ exonuclease activity.
Both enzymes are supplied with 20 mM Tris-HCl (pH 8.0 at 25°C), 100 mM KCl, 0.1 mM EDTA, 1 mM DTT, 0.5% (v/v) Nonidet P40, 0.5% (v/v) Tween 20, 50% (v/v) glycerol.
One unit is defined as the amount of enzyme required to incorporate 10 nmol of dNTPs to an insoluble DNA fraction in 30 minutes at 75°C for TaqNova DNA Polymerase and at 72°C for TaqNova Polymerase UCP in a 50 μL reaction.
